Wicked Gentlemen by Ginn Hale
4.0
This was a really interesting world - one MC is a descendant of demons, doesn't work well with the light, has some magicky elements, has a darker vibe. The other MC is an inquisitor/religious captain. Enemies at the core.
There's an intriguing plot situation going on, some religious shenanigans, world building. Overall, just a really interesting read. I am hesitant to call this a genre romance though. There's a strong romantic element throughout the story, but the plot takes the forefront.
Also POV change midway between MCs and 1st to 3rd person - it worked in the audio, no clue how it would do on page.
